Albania Emerges as Visa-Friendly European Destination for Indian Travellers

Albania is gaining traction among Indian travellers as an accessible European destination, offering simplified entry due to its status outside the Schengen zone. With visa-lite options and seasonal visa-free access for Indian passport holders, the country provides a faster and less complex alternative to traditional Schengen travel.

The Balkan nation offers a mix of Adriatic and Ionian coastlines, historic towns, and mountain landscapes, delivering a comprehensive European experience without the congestion and high costs associated with Western Europe. Affordability across accommodation, dining, transport, and sightseeing further strengthens its appeal, particularly among young travellers and first-time visitors to Europe.

Albania is also investing in tourism infrastructure and connectivity, with destinations such as Tirana, Sarandë and Berat seeing increased interest. As outbound travel from India continues to rise, Albania’s simplified entry norms and value-driven offerings are positioning it as an emerging alternative European destination.
